WebFeb 22, 2024 · Its weight topples trees in wind, snow, or icy conditions. It serves as a reservoir for bacterial leaf scorch, a serious disease of trees including maples, oaks, and elms. Vines mature in trees, then flower and bear toxic berries which induce birds to vomit them out, ensuring spread. Any rooted piece can resprout. Waxy leaves repel herbicides. If you come into contact with the leaves or berries of this ... WebA shrub or small tree from Asia, with small shiny green leaves. It can produce little white flowers and small black fruit. The bark is dark brown and peels off in flakes, leaving brighter smooth spots. The sageretia needs constant warm temperatures and must not be exposed to frost.
